Record 2 simultaneous tracks and play back 8 on the Zoom R8. Plug it into your computer, and you've got a 2x2 USB audio interface and DAW control surface.

Do all your recording in the box with the Zoom R8 multitracker, and tap in to even more recording options when you connect it to a computer! This portable SD recorder and controller packs a real punch for mobile musicians -- since it's a recorder, audio interface, controller, and sampler in one. You get two channels of simultaneous recordings and eight channels of playback, with a 2x2 audio interface, a powerful effects engine, an onboard looper, and more. It even has high-quality microphones built in, eliminating the need to tote your own mics and cables to your recording location. But if you insist on using your own, the Zoom R8 can accommodate any mic type, condensers included, with its combination XLR-1/4-inch jacks. Because Zoom's battery/USB bus-powered R8 uses SDHC/SD memory cards for storage, you can record and transfer over a hundred hours of track recording, all on the go. Powerful, Portable Recording Buddy

If you just want to plug and play, you'll like the R8. On the R8, you can field record, make a quick demo, and capture a live show with two channels of simultaneous recording, both capable of running on 48V phantom power, in your choice of resolution: 96/48/44.1 kHz at 16-bit or 24-bit quality. The R8 also offers eight playback channels for monitoring and blending your recording.

Two balanced XLR-1/4" inputs give you the option of using your own microphones to record read more with the R8. But if you really must grab and go, the R8 features high-sensitivity stereo microphones that fit the bill for live recording.

The R8 conveniently records to SDHC/SD cards, which can be easily swapped out, stored, and backed-up on USB memory sticks and other memory devices. Pop in a 32 GB card for up to 100 hours of track recording!

Compact Audio Interface and DAW Controller

Designed to be portable, ultra light, and super easy to use, the R8 is your one-stop recording station that just so happens to double as a 2-channel, 96 kHz/24-bit audio interface. When connected to a Mac or PC via USB, the R8 can also serve as a handy hardware controller for any standard DAW software. The R8 comes with Steinberg Cubase LE. Dedicated controls make it easy to adjust the blends and balances when mixing down your latest recording in your digital audio workstation.

It's a Sampler/Looper Workstation, Too

As with Zoom's other R Series recorders, the R8 can easily loop audio data, enabling you to sample and loop tracks on the fly. Want to make beats? That's easy to do on the R8, too -- the portable recorder sports touch-sensitive drum pads with 10 different kit sound models, which you can use to build and store over 500 of your own drum patterns. If you're crunched for time, you can get your beats from the R8's 500 MB of preprogrammed drum loops from Big Fish Audio.

In designing the R8, Zoom really did think of everything: the R8 also comes with a built-in tuner and metronome. Stay on the beat and stay in tune, no matter what or where you record.

Loaded with DSP Effects

When it's time to sweeten your tracks, turn to the R8's loaded effects engine equipped with more than 146 types of DSP effects and 370 patches. As a bonus, the R8 includes 18 guitar amp models and 6 bass amp models, plus 7 insert modules, each with their own effects for guitars, basses, vocals, and other instruments and special sounds. Have a blast using one insert effect and two send-return effects simultaneously.

Zoom R8 Multitrack Recorder Interface

The Zoom R8 Multitrack SD Recorder Controller and Interface is everything you need to start recording today! Zoom takes the turbocharged design of the R24 and reduces the footprint for a portable, powerful music production solution. Like its predecessor, the Zoom R8 combines four production tools in one incredibly versatile device. In addition to being a multitrack recorder with 8-track playback and 2-track simultaneous recording using SD memory cards, the R8 is an audio interface, a control surface and a pad sampler.

The R8's sampler function consists of 24 built-in voices that can be triggered using 8 pads and 3 bank keys to assign sounds to each track and create loops. Also, you can use the unit's drum machine and the 1.5GB of included rhythm patterns to create original backing beats, or simply output a metronome for tempo control. More than ever before, you have all the tools necessary to create high-quality recordings anywhere.

The Zoom R8 supports up to 32GB SDHC cards for a maximum of 100 track hours. Using SD media for recording not only makes the R8 lighter and more portable, it also ensures increased reliability with no concern for a crashing hard drive.
